On 13/09/16 17:18, Mathieu Poirier wrote: > On 13 September 2016 at 04:01, Adrian Hunter <adrian.hunter@intel.com> wrote: >> On 12/09/16 20:53, Mathieu Poirier wrote: >>> This patch makes it possible to use the current filter >>> framework with address filters. That way address filters for >>> HW tracers such as CoreSight and IntelPT can be communicated >>> to the kernel drivers. >>> >>> Signed-off-by: Mathieu Poirier <mathieu.poirier@linaro.org> >>> >>> --- >>> Changes for V5: >>> - Modified perf_evsel__append_filter() to take a string format >>> rather than an operation. >> >> Hope I'm not being a pain, but aren't there other places calling >> perf_evsel__append_filter() that need to be changed. Might make >> sense as a separate patch. > > No no, you're right - I completely overlooked that. > > But shouldn't it be in the same patch? That way a git bisect would > stay consistent...
I meant changing perf_evsel__append_filter() and callers in a separate preparatory patch. Perhaps add and use:
int perf_evsel__append_tp_filter(struct perf_evsel *evsel, const char *filter) { return perf_evsel__append_filter(evsel, "(%s) && (%s)", filter); }
